
Pennsylvania's roofing needs, serving areas like Philadelphia and Pittsburgh, are significantly influenced by its four distinct seasons. Cold, snowy winters and hot, humid summers create a demanding environment for roofing systems, requiring durable materials and expert installation to prevent damage.
EPDM roofing is a practical and resilient option for the many flat or low-slope roofs found on residential and commercial properties across Pennsylvania. Its single-ply membrane construction offers excellent protection against snow, ice, and summer heat, common weather patterns in the state. Proper installation, with a focus on secure seam adhesion and robust flashing, is critical to prevent water infiltration, especially during periods of heavy precipitation.

The 25% rule in roofing generally means that if more than 25% of a roof's surface is damaged, a full replacement is often more cost-effective than continued repairs. This ensures the overall integrity of the roof. It's a practical guideline for Pennsylvania homeowners.
